Abstract

In situ Operations, Administration, and Maintenance (IOAM) collectsoperational and telemetry information in the packet while the packettraverses a path between two points in the network. This documentdiscusses the data fields and associated data types for IOAM.IOAM-Data-Fields can be encapsulated into a variety of protocols,such as Network Service Header (NSH), Segment Routing, GenericNetwork Virtualization Encapsulation (Geneve), or IPv6. IOAM can beused to complement OAM mechanisms based on, e.g., ICMP or other typesof probe packets.
